Well, what can I say guys? I wrote in my last post about our 5th consecutive victory in an overtime thriller. It sure was one sweet victory for us. It was a tough game but we make it happen and came out with the victory. Those games are what every basketball dreams of playing in. I enjoyed every single minute of it. And, I also mentioned how this past week we are playing against the 1st team in the championship on the road the following game. It was an even bigger challenge for us as no one expected us to win and we were huge underdogs. And, who does not like to be an underdog? You really have nothing to lose but to go out and give it your best and see what happens?

The Underdogs

So what has happened? Well, let me tell you. We might off been an underdog in the eyes of pretty much everybody, but we have already beaten 4 top teams before this game and we believed we can do the same in this game. All we had to do is go out there and play our hearts out and see what happens. It was an actually easier game for us because we have nothing to lose really. So all the pressure was on them. If we lose this game it was ok because no one expected us to win, but if we win it is a great bonus for us as we move up in the standings and securing the playoff spot. All we had to do is put pressure on them.

And, we did exactly that. We came out the 1st quarter on fire and took the early 13-4 lead. They did not know what hit them as the expected an "easy" win. Soon their mentally changed as they saw we did not come here with the mentality we are going to lose this one. We came to the game with gloves on and swinging. lol Soon the realized we were not joking and they picked up their game.

We had a couple of stupid turnovers in a row and they came storming back. Putting pressure on us and just playing much better. We saw why they were 1st team in the championship. To be honest we also played a little bit against them and the referees. But, it is something to be expected. I always say to the guys, go on the road games with -20 mentality right at the start of the game. Because with away games you are playing against 3 opponents. The away team, away fans, and the away referees. I got to admit I got nervous after a couple of really "suspicious" calls, and coach benched me for 1 min to calm down as it was affecting my game.

It honestly affected our whole team. And, part of it was my fault as my nervousness translated to my teammates as well. So when I re-entered the game again I got them in the huddle and simply told them to stop talking to referees completely and just focus on the game. We can't control the refs but we can control us and how we play. Our opponents used our nervousness and tied the game in the 2nd quarter. But in the last minute, I found my stroke and hit two 3 pointer's which got us 1 point lead at half-time.

Second Half - Let The Game Begin

At the half, we just talked about keeping the pressure on them and keeping the game as close as possible. And, we did exactly that, and in the first 5 minutes we took 10 point lead and our opponents started to feel the pressure. They started to fight more literally. But, we did not back off as well. But, they starting to get nervous and started to talking to refs now. The mistake we made the first half. The third quarter ended with I believe 7 point lead for us. We knew they put the pressure on us in the 4th quarter.

And, they did exactly that. The started playing "rough" ball and it did give them result as we do have a young team who does not have too much experience playing in these type of games. So we had a couple of bad turnovers and bad shots, while our opponents made a couple of 3's on us. Soon they caught up with our lead, and for the last 5 minutes we were just trading baskets and exchanging leads. Both teams were making some big plays. I am sure it was a fun game to watch for the fans. But in the last minutes, we picked up our defense, made some great stops, and played with patience on offense which resulted with us taking 5 point lead with two minutes left in the game. And, we did not let them come back in the game. My teammates made some great plays and I hit couple more 3 pointers with one being far from the 3 point line to finish them off.

Big 6

This sure was a fun game to play in, my amazing Steemian friends. Win on the road against a 1st team in the championship. I love being the underdog. It gives me the extra chip on the shoulder to prove everybody wrong. It was our amazing 6 game win in a row. With 4 wins coming from the top teams. You know you can call one win against top team an "accident", but to win 4 is not. And, I don't think anyone will think of us as an underdog anymore. Which means from this point on teams will be ready for us, and we can't relax. We have to play even better now.

You can see the part of the game in the video highlights I attached to the video and you can read about our game in one of the newspapers which wrote about our great victory. What can I say? Life is good right now, my friends, and I just thankful for every minute of it. Tomorrow we play against the second to the last team in the championship and it is not the time to relax but to push even harder and get the winning number 7 on our own home court.
